@import"https://fonts.googleapis.com/css2?family=Fraunces:opsz,wght@9..144,500;9..144,600;9..144,700;9..144,800&family=Plus+Jakarta+Sans:wght@400;500;600;700;800&family=JetBrains+Mono:wght@500;600&display=swap";*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}body{font-family:Inter,system-ui,Avenir,Helvetica,Arial,sans-serif;background-color:#0f172a;color:#e2e8f0;min-height:100vh}*,*:before,*:after{box-sizing:border-box}html,body{margin:0;padding:0;background:#f5f0e8;color:#1a1a1a;font-family:Plus Jakarta Sans,system-ui,-apple-system,Segoe UI,Roboto,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}button{font-family:inherit;cursor:pointer;border:none;background:none;color:inherit}:focus-visible{outline:none;box-shadow:0 0 0 3px #f5c51873;border-radius:4px}::selection{background:#f5c518;color:#1a1a1a}@keyframes sun-rays{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@keyframes sombrero-promo-idle{0%,to{transform:rotate(43deg) translateY(0)}38%{transform:rotate(49.5deg) translateY(-3px)}72%{transform:rotate(41deg) translateY(2px)}}@keyframes fade-up{0%{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}@keyframes shimmer-yellow{0%,to{box-shadow:0 0 #f5c51880}50%{box-shadow:0 0 0 12px #f5c51800}}@media (prefers-reduced-motion: reduce){*,*:before,*:after{animation-duration:.001ms!important;animation-iteration-count:1!important;transition-duration:.001ms!important}.sombrero-promo-idle-wrapper{animation-duration:5.5s!important;animation-iteration-count:infinite!important}}
